    The last dump indicates a problem with gzflt.sys.
    Code:
    ffffd000`22a625a8  fffff800`41fd5b37Unable to load image \SystemRoot\system32\DRIVERS\gzflt.sys, Win32 error 0n2
    *** WARNING: Unable to verify timestamp for gzflt.sys
    *** ERROR: Module load completed but symbols could not be loaded for gzflt.sys
     gzflt+0x5b37
    This belongs to BitDefender, which has been known to cause problems like BSOD with Windows 10.

    Yours is quite old also:
    Code:
    0: kd> lmvm gzflt
    start             end                 module name
    fffff800`41fd0000 fffff800`42002000   gzflt    T (no symbols)           
        Loaded symbol image file: gzflt.sys
        Image path: \SystemRoot\system32\DRIVERS\gzflt.sys
        Image name: gzflt.sys
        Timestamp:        Mon Apr 22 06:21:00 2013 (51750F0C)
        CheckSum:         00029519
        ImageSize:        00032000
        Translations:     0000.04b0 0000.04e4 0409.04b0 0409.04e4
    I suggest uninstalling Bitdefender and running with the built-in Windows Defender for awhile to test. If all is okay then you can try the latest BitDefender. If it causes problems, uininstall it and chose another or stay with Windows Defender, which is what I use.
